;Non-shelled animals
Mammals dwell mostly in Shinovar, though a few species have been successfully exported east. Those include horses, which are widely used as far east as Alethkar, and hogs, which are the primary source of non-Soulcast meat. While most mammals are domesticated, hogs, as well as minks and rats,{{book ref|sa1|3}} can be found in the wild. ;Shelled animals
The largest known group of animals on Roshar are crustaceans. Those can be of various sizes, from finger-long to four-stories-high. They are all noted as having violet blood and multiple stages of life, with the initial stage being called a larva and the process of switching between stages called pupation.{{file ref|Chull_Life_Cycle.jpeg|Chull Life Cycle}} The creation of shells is aided by the presence of crem in the rain, which the creatures can process into minerals.

Beer and [[mudbeer]] are typical casual drinks, commonly served in taverns.{{book ref|sa1|47}} Among [[Unkalaki]], mudbeer is also used for duels - the winner is decided by who can drink the most without passing out.{{book ref|sa1|27}}
===Secret Organizations===
There are nine secret organizations on Roshar,{{wob ref|9473}} including;
* The [[Skybreakers]], dedicated to killing Surgebinders in a misguided attempt to prevent a future Desolation{{book ref|sa3|40}}
* The [[Sons of Honor]], dedicated to causing a Desolation to return the Heralds and the prominence of the Vorin Church{{book ref|sa3|40}}
* The [[Ghostbloods]], seemingly dedicated to finding a way to take Investiture off-world{{book ref|sa4|13}}
* The [[Diagram (group)|Diagram]], dedicated to a complex plan to save as many people from the Desolation as possible{{book ref|sa3|i|5}}
* The [[Envisagers]], dedicated to returning the Knights Radiant even if by returning the Voidbringers{{book ref|sa2|71}}
